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Aminoglycosides
A
- Streptomycin and Gentamicin
- Gram neg
- Inhibits protein synthesis (30s)
- Bacteraemia, abdominal infections
2
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Cephalosporins
A
- Ceftriaxone, Cefepime
- Gram pos + neg
- Inhibit cell wall synthesis
- Skin, urinary, resp. infections
3
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Tetracyclines
A
- Tetracycline, doxycycline
- Gram pos + neg
- Inhibit protein synthesis (30s)
- Lyme disease, PID, STIs
4
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Penicillins
A
- Ampicillin and amoxicillin
- Gram pos + neg
- Inhibit cell wall synthesis
- ENT, skin, urinary infections
5
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Sulfonamides
A
- Sulfasalazine, Sulfamethoxazole
- Gram pos + neg
- Inhibit folate synthesis
- UTIs, burns, eye infections
6
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Fluoroquinolones
A
- Ciprofloxacin, levofloxacin
- Gram pos + neg
- Inhibit DNA replication
- Resp. and Urinary infections
7
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Macrolides
A
- Azithromycin, erythromycin
- Gram pos
- Inhibit protein synthesis (50s)
- Pneumonia, sinus, ENTs, STIs
8
Q
Examples, coverage, MOA and uses of Carbapenems
A
- Meropenem, Ertapenem
- Gram pos + neg
- Inhibit cell wall synthesis
- Urinary, abdominal infections
